Basement window services involve the installation, replacement, or repair of windows located in the below-ground level of a property. These services help improve natural light, ventilation, and overall functionality of basement spaces. Whether a homeowner is finishing a basement for additional living area or needs to update outdated windows, local contractors can provide solutions tailored to the specific needs of the property. Properly installed basement windows can also enhance the aesthetic appeal of the space and contribute to better energy efficiency within the home.

One of the primary reasons homeowners seek basement window services is to address issues related to water intrusion and moisture problems. Old or improperly sealed windows can allow water seepage during heavy rains or snowmelt, leading to potential flooding or mold growth. Replacing worn-out or damaged windows with newer, more durable options can significantly reduce these risks. Additionally, service providers can help improve security by installing windows that are harder to break or tamper with, providing peace of mind for homeowners concerned about safety.

The overview below groups typical Basement Window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Kenmore, WA.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or repairs or replacements of basement windows in Kenmore range from $250 to $600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le band, covering tasks like sealing leaks or replacing broken glass. Fewer projects reach the higher end, which may involve more extensive work.

Standard Window Replacement - Replacing an existing basement window with a new, standard-sized unit generally costs between $600 and $1,200. Most local contractors handle these projects within this range, though larger or more complex installations can be higher.

Full Window Installation - Installing multiple or custom-sized basement windows can typically cost from $1,200 to $3,000 per project. Larger or more intricate setups, such as egress window installations, tend to push costs into the higher tiers, but many jobs stay within the middle range.

Complete Basement Window Remodels - Extensive renovations, including framing, finishing, and custom features, can range from $3,000 to $8,000 or more. While most projects are in the lower to mid-range, very large or complex remodels are less common and may reach higher costs.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
